94 points Charles Curtis, MW (Decanter): "Lignier’s premier cru Chaffots was a spectacular success in 2023, with bright forward pomegranate and wild strawberry fruit and hints of violets, liquorice, and flinty minerals. The texture is lively and fresh, with plenty of tannin but no lack of depth. The 0.45 hectares of vines were planted in 1968 in the thin soils above grand cru Clos Saint-Denis, with a prominent influence from the cool winds of the combe. Drinking Window: 2028-2050. (11/13/24)"
94 points Christy Canterbury, MW (TimAtkin.com): "From one of the three top-of-slope Premier Crus in Morey, the domaine has 45 ares at the southern end. It's a remarkably different wine from the La Riotte. It's just as finessed, but there is more underlying tension in the lightly sticky tannins and pulsating acidity. Anise, cranberries and firewood linger on the solid finish. (2025)"
92-94 points Neal Martin (Vinous): "The 2023 Morey-Saint-Denis Les Chaffots 1er Cru comes from limestone soils, which translate onto the nose. It's quite strict and linear, with touches of black cherry and sea spray scents. The palate is medium-bodied, with a pastille-like purity on the entry. It is very supple in the mouth, but it just needs a little more grip on the finish. Otherwise, this is a refined Morey-Saint-Denis from one of its best Premier Crus. Drink: 2027-2047. (Jan 2025)"
91-94 points/'Sweet spot/Outstanding,' Allen Meadows (Burghound): "A more reserved and more deeply pitched nose is comprised more from the darker side of the fruit spectrum with more floral and earth nuances as well. Once again there is only average density to the fresh, punchy and solidly powerful flavors that are at once succulent yet with a youthfully austere finish that exhibits outstanding length. Like the Baudes, this virtually always ages well and it is one to look for. Drink: 2035+. (Jan 2025)"
